Back in 1990 I had bias ply tires (Goodyear Polyglas F-70-14 front, Kelly Charger G-60-14 rear) on a '70 Nova I drove daily. I didn't think it was that bad. Pulled around a bit on roads with ruts, or grooves, but not dangerous or scary by any means.

Mark - since you are from the 'burg, you might recall the stretch of Rt 51 leaving the west end circle used to be heavily grooved concrete pavement. That is where I felt the bias plys the most. It would dance around on those grooves a bit. [img]<<GRAEMLIN_URL>>/laugh.gif[/img]
